Inadequate Forecasting
Your sales team must have accurate forecasts to create realistic baselines of inventory flow. If forecasting is inadequate, it can lead to stock-outs, excessive stock holding, or a fluctuating turnover. If your demand planning team does not have actual numbers to produce, order or store, it will affect your customers and lead to poor sales.

Access Control
Similarly, your business may utilise systems such as spreadsheets for data collection and storage. While this can still be effective, it requires constant monitoring and minimal access. Bad inventory management processes are sometimes composed of spreadsheets that can be opened by several different employees. The difficulty also increases once you try to reconcile stock at the end of the month to match what is highlighted on such systems.
